Well you can even fall back to saying that all sensations are abstractions. After all when you feel wet there is no part of your brain that “gets wet”. But the constant mirroring of the external world by your mental abstractions is not something over which you have full control and you couldn’t stop it if you wanted to. Language has nothing to do with it. After all you don’t personally assemble the images you see from your rods and cones, nor did you ever get to choose what cinnamon smells like.
